The preclinical efficacy details explained higher than designed the VSV-EBOV vaccine an exceptionally promising prospect vaccine for human use; nonetheless, safety concerns regarding the use of a replicating vaccine in people required to be resolved. 1 of such issues stemmed from The point that VSV wild type (VSVwt) is actually a neurotropic virus. Despite the fact that VSV-EBOV lacks the VSV G, the protein mostly accountable for its neurotropism, the neurovirulence of VSV-EBOV was resolute in cynomolgus macaques by way of intrathalamic inoculation. Though inoculation of cynomolgus macaques with recombinant VSVwt via this route brings about neurological sickness and histologic lesions inside the central anxious technique, inoculation with VSV-EBOV didn't bring about the event of neurological disease signals or histologic lesions, indicating an absence of neurovirulence of this vaccine.
